How to read the roadside record

Every truck on a US highway can be pulled in for inspection. If something is wrong enough, the vehicle is placed out of service on the spot and cannot move until it is fixed. The out-of-service rate is the share of a carrier's vehicle inspections that ended that way, and it is the closest thing to an objective measure of how well a mover maintains its fleet. The national average across all trucks runs about 20–22%.

Near Atlanta: 319 of 657 carriers have any inspection on record, 67 have a reportable crash, and 4 have been involved in a fatal one. Crash counts are not adjusted for fleet size or miles driven — a large carrier will record more crashes than a small one simply by operating more. Read them alongside the truck count.

The name on the truck is often not the name on the licence

7 of the 25 carriers listed above trade under a name different from the legal entity holding their federal operating authority. That legal entity is the one liable for your shipment and the one named on any claim. Both names are shown in the table. Almost no site publishes this, and it is the first thing to check before you sign anything.

Are movers in Atlanta federally safety-rated?
Mostly not. Of the 657 carriers near Atlanta, only 34 hold a federal safety rating — 95% have none. FMCSA rates a carrier only after a compliance review, and reviews are triggered by complaints, crashes or roadside data. No rating means not examined; it does not mean unsafe.
Why does the company name on the truck differ from the licence?
Because many movers trade under a brand name while their federal authority sits with a different legal entity. The legal entity is the one liable for your shipment, and it is the name on any claim. We show both wherever they differ — the table above marks it.

How many movers near Atlanta have actually been inspected?
319 of the 657 carriers near Atlanta have at least one roadside inspection on record — which means 51% have never been pulled in at all. Roadside inspection is separate from a federal safety rating and far more common, so a mover with neither has essentially no public safety history. What should I ask before I book?
Ask for the USDOT number and check it yourself at safer.fmcsa.dot.gov. Ask whether they are the carrier or a broker arranging it. Ask whether the estimate is binding, and what happens if the delivery window slips. Get all three answers in writing before you pay a deposit.
